Current Approach in Radiochemical Quality Control of the 99mTc-Radiopharmaceuticals: a mini-review

Abstract: To present optimized chromatographic systems for radiochemical purity (RCP) evaluation of 99m Tc-eluate and 99m Tc-radiopharmaceuticals, as well as to assess doses calibrator reliability for routine purposes in hospital radiopharmacies. RCP was determined by different systems and radioactivity was quantified by TLC-scanner, doses calibrator and gamma-counter. Suitable and optimized systems were presented for RCP analyses. “…For instance, free pertechnetate has been found in thyroid upon lung scintigraphy due to unstable radiolabelled compound or complex [42]. Although such extrapulmonary distribution will not harm the organs, free radionuclides in significant amounts can disturb lung scintigraphy [43,44]. Therefore, standard quality control for radiopharmaceuticals, e.g., radiochemical purity, should also be performed in the lung scintigraphy.…”
